Abstract

The invention provides an automatic tool for bonding a wind power blade web, and relates to the technical field of wind power blade manufacturing. The automatic tool for bonding the wind power blade web comprises a gantry crane and an air cylinder, a hoisting table is fixedly connected to the top end of the air cylinder, and a controller, a material storage box, a feeding pump, an air heater and an acid storage tank are sequentially arranged on the front side of the hoisting table from right to left; the spraying assembly comprises a spraying pipe and a motor, spraying pipes are uniformly and fixedly connected to the outer side of a rotating shaft through connecting rods, the spraying pipes penetrate through the spraying pipe, the curing assembly comprises an air spraying pipe, a flow control plate is fixedly connected to the inner side of the air spraying pipe, and second fan-shaped spraying nozzles are uniformly and fixedly connected to the outer side of the air spraying pipe. Before bonding, dust removal operation is carried out, thermosetting bonding glue is uniformly sprayed, the bonding strength consistency is guaranteed, hot air is uniformly sprayed, the curing rate of the thermosetting bonding glue is increased, the bonding operation is rapidly completed, and the bonding reliability is guaranteed.

Description

technical field [0001] The invention relates to the technical field of wind power blade manufacturing, in particular to an automatic tooling for bonding wind power blade webs. Background technique [0002] With the continuous popularization of new energy concepts, people pay more and more attention to wind power generation technology. Wind power blades are the core components of wind power generation devices. The webs in wind power blades play the role of bearing shear loads. The shell of the wind turbine blade is bonded to the web. [0003] Wind power blade web bonding tooling can reduce manpower and material resources. However, the process of bonding the web with the existing bonding tooling is relatively long. During the bonding process, the web is prone to position deviation due to external factors.
